Description of Services

Provides outpatient care, education and support to children and adults with type 1 and 2 diabetes, prediabetes and gestational diabetes * team consists of diabetes educators (nurse educators and dietitian educators), social worker, kinesiologist (exercise specialist), endocrinologists, nurse practitioner, and support staff * supports patients learning knowledge and skill on diabetes management and staying on track with healthy living behaviours * education is provided through individual appointments, group programs, and workshops at a variety of locations in the Halton region
